// raylib-zig (c) Nikolas Wipper 2023 const rl = @import("raylib"); const MAX_COLUMNS = 20; pub fn main() anyerror!void { // Initialization //-------------------------------------------------------------------------------------- const screenWidth = 800; const screenHeight = 450; rl.initWindow(screenWidth, screenHeight, "raylib-zig [core] example - 3d camera first person"); defer rl.closeWindow(); // Close window and OpenGL context var camera = rl.Camera3D{ .position = rl.Vector3.init(4, 2, 4), .target = rl.Vector3.init(0, 1.8, 0), .up = rl.Vector3.init(0, 1, 0), .fovy = 60, .projection = rl.CameraProjection.camera_perspective, }; var heights: [MAX_COLUMNS]f32 = undefined; var positions: [MAX_COLUMNS]rl.Vector3 = undefined; var colors: [MAX_COLUMNS]rl.Color = undefined; for (heights) |_, i| { heights[i] = @intToFloat(f32, rl.getRandomValue(1, 12)); positions[i] = rl.Vector3.init(@intToFloat(f32, rl.getRandomValue(-15, 15)), heights[i] / 2.0, @intToFloat(f32, rl.getRandomValue(-15, 15))); colors[i] = rl.Color.init(@intCast(u8, rl.getRandomValue(20, 255)), @intCast(u8, rl.getRandomValue(10, 55)), 30, 255); } camera.setMode(rl.CameraMode.camera_first_person); rl.setTargetFPS(60); // Set our game to run at 60 frames-per-second //-------------------------------------------------------------------------------------- // Main game loop while (!rl.windowShouldClose()) { // Detect window close button or ESC key // Update //---------------------------------------------------------------------------------- camera.update(); //---------------------------------------------------------------------------------- // Draw //---------------------------------------------------------------------------------- rl.beginDrawing(); rl.clearBackground(rl.Color.ray_white); camera.begin(); // Draw ground rl.drawPlane(rl.Vector3.init(0, 0, 0), rl.Vector2.init(32, 32), rl.Color.light_gray); rl.drawCube(rl.Vector3.init(-16.0, 2.5, 0.0), 1.0, 5.0, 32.0, rl.Color.blue); // Draw a blue wall rl.drawCube(rl.Vector3.init(16.0, 2.5, 0.0), 1.0, 5.0, 32.0, rl.Color.lime); // Draw a green wall rl.drawCube(rl.Vector3.init(0.0, 2.5, 16.0), 32.0, 5.0, 1.0, rl.Color.gold); // Draw a yellow wall // Draw some cubes around for (heights) |height, i| { rl.drawCube(positions[i], 2.0, height, 2.0, colors[i]); rl.drawCubeWires(positions[i], 2.0, height, 2.0, rl.Color.maroon); } camera.end(); rl.drawRectangle(10, 10, 220, 70, rl.Color.sky_blue.fade(0.5)); rl.drawRectangleLines(10, 10, 220, 70, rl.Color.blue); rl.drawText("First person camera default controls:", 20, 20, 10, rl.Color.black); rl.drawText("- Move with keys: W, A, S, D", 40, 40, 10, rl.Color.dark_gray); rl.drawText("- Mouse move to look around", 40, 60, 10, rl.Color.dark_gray); rl.endDrawing(); //---------------------------------------------------------------------------------- } }
